Changing of the opening sequence to Noir

As a group, we discussed with our teacher and decided that the opening sequence would be better if it was changed to a film noir type genre rather than an action film. We were able to still retain the basic idea while changing the piece to a noir which worked really well.

Evaluation question 5 – How did you attract/address your audience?


        
   From the start, our film addresses the audience through the use of the titles, which show that the film followed a noir style. The use of characters within the film helps attract our audience as they unfold and shows in the opening sequence that these characters will be explored as the film goes on. We aimed to appeal to an older demographic specifically white male. Women would be attracted to this film due to them having an attraction to the ideal man being handsome, having no fear and being a family man who loves the people around him and would go to any lengths to fulfil their happiness. The film protagonist also attracts men to the film seeing that he is loved by women, men would also want to become like Alex Dawson through his actions. The film also attracts a lot of noir fans who are our main target audience through the use of black and white filter shots. We used this as this marks our film as a recognizable noir film as this would draw fans in and is a key convention of the noir genre.  The plot also helps in draw in noir fans through the use of crime, violence and mystery. The opening sequence is also set in a pool club which shows the film is going to be very classy and mature and the site of the setting immediately gets the audience excited to see what will transpire in the scene. During the opening sequence we also used a piece of jazz music which helped set the atmosphere as jazz music is often used in classical noirs; it also can help the audience realise something exciting is about to happen or make the audience feel relaxed depending on the scene and the type of music used.
